当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

云服务器用的什么虚拟化,深入解析云服务器虚拟化技术,操作系统虚拟化的五大主流方案详解

云服务器用的什么虚拟化,深入解析云服务器虚拟化技术,操作系统虚拟化的五大主流方案详解

云服务器采用虚拟化技术,主要包括操作系统虚拟化,其中五大主流方案包括全虚拟化、半虚拟化、硬件辅助虚拟化、操作系统层虚拟化和裸金属虚拟化。本文深入解析了这些虚拟化技术的原...

云服务器采用虚拟化技术,主要包括操作系统虚拟化,其中五大主流方案包括全虚拟化、半虚拟化、硬件辅助虚拟化、操作系统层虚拟化和裸金属虚拟化。本文深入解析了这些虚拟化技术的原理和应用。

随着云计算的快速发展,云服务器已成为企业信息化建设的重要基础设施,云服务器虚拟化技术是实现资源高效利用、弹性伸缩的关键技术,本文将详细介绍云服务器虚拟化操作系统所采用的五大主流方案,帮助读者深入了解虚拟化技术及其应用。

云服务器虚拟化概述

1、虚拟化技术简介

虚拟化技术是一种将物理资源(如CPU、内存、硬盘等)转化为多个虚拟资源的技术,通过虚拟化,用户可以在单个物理服务器上运行多个操作系统和应用程序,实现资源的最大化利用。

2、云服务器虚拟化优势

云服务器用的什么虚拟化,深入解析云服务器虚拟化技术,操作系统虚拟化的五大主流方案详解

(1)提高资源利用率:虚拟化技术可以将物理服务器资源划分为多个虚拟机,实现资源的按需分配,提高资源利用率。

(2)弹性伸缩:虚拟化技术可以实现虚拟机的动态创建、迁移和销毁,满足企业业务需求的变化。

(3)简化运维:虚拟化技术可以将多个操作系统和应用集成在一个物理服务器上,简化运维工作。

云服务器虚拟化操作系统五大主流方案

1、全虚拟化(Full Virtualization)

全虚拟化技术通过模拟物理硬件,使虚拟机完全独立于物理硬件,虚拟机操作系统在运行过程中,完全不知道自己是在虚拟环境中。

代表产品:VMware vSphere、Microsoft Hyper-V

优点:

(1)兼容性强:全虚拟化技术对操作系统兼容性较好,支持Windows、Linux等多种操作系统。

(2)易于管理:全虚拟化技术提供了丰富的管理工具,便于用户进行运维管理。

缺点:

(1)性能损耗:由于需要模拟物理硬件,全虚拟化技术会对性能产生一定损耗。

(2)硬件依赖:全虚拟化技术对硬件要求较高,需要具备高性能的物理服务器。

2、超虚拟化(Para-Virtualization)

超虚拟化技术通过修改操作系统内核,使虚拟机能够直接访问物理硬件,虚拟机操作系统需要与虚拟化平台厂商合作,开发相应的驱动程序。

代表产品:Xen、KVM

优点:

(1)性能较好:超虚拟化技术相较于全虚拟化,性能损耗较小。

云服务器用的什么虚拟化,深入解析云服务器虚拟化技术,操作系统虚拟化的五大主流方案详解

(2)硬件依赖性较低:超虚拟化技术对硬件要求较低,适用于通用服务器。

缺点:

(1)兼容性较差:超虚拟化技术对操作系统兼容性要求较高,需要专门为虚拟化平台开发驱动程序。

(2)管理复杂:超虚拟化技术需要用户具备一定的技术能力,才能进行有效管理。

3、半虚拟化(Half Virtualization)

半虚拟化技术介于全虚拟化和超虚拟化之间,通过在虚拟机操作系统内核中注入少量代码,实现部分硬件的直接访问。

代表产品:XenServer、VMware ESXi

优点:

(1)性能较好:半虚拟化技术相较于全虚拟化,性能损耗较小。

(2)兼容性较好:半虚拟化技术对操作系统兼容性要求较低,支持Windows、Linux等多种操作系统。

缺点:

(1)硬件依赖性较高:半虚拟化技术对硬件要求较高,需要具备高性能的物理服务器。

(2)管理复杂:半虚拟化技术需要用户具备一定的技术能力,才能进行有效管理。

4、OS虚拟化(Operating System-Level Virtualization)

OS虚拟化技术通过将操作系统划分为多个虚拟实例,实现虚拟化,每个虚拟实例拥有独立的文件系统、网络接口等资源。

代表产品:Docker、LXC

优点:

云服务器用的什么虚拟化,深入解析云服务器虚拟化技术,操作系统虚拟化的五大主流方案详解

(1)性能较高:OS虚拟化技术相较于其他虚拟化技术,性能损耗较小。

(2)易于部署:OS虚拟化技术对操作系统兼容性要求较低,部署简单。

缺点:

(1)安全性较低:OS虚拟化技术存在安全隐患,一旦虚拟实例被攻击,整个系统都可能受到影响。

(2)资源隔离性较差:OS虚拟化技术难以实现资源的高效隔离。

5、硬件虚拟化(Hardware Virtualization)

硬件虚拟化技术通过在物理服务器上安装虚拟化平台,实现对物理硬件的直接访问,虚拟化平台负责将物理硬件资源划分为多个虚拟机。

代表产品:Intel VT-x、AMD-V

优点:

(1)性能较好:硬件虚拟化技术能够充分发挥物理硬件的性能。

(2)兼容性强:硬件虚拟化技术对操作系统兼容性要求较低,支持Windows、Linux等多种操作系统。

缺点:

(1)硬件依赖性较高:硬件虚拟化技术对硬件要求较高,需要具备高性能的物理服务器。

(2)管理复杂:硬件虚拟化技术需要用户具备一定的技术能力,才能进行有效管理。

云服务器虚拟化操作系统技术是实现云计算的关键技术之一,本文详细介绍了五大主流虚拟化方案,包括全虚拟化、超虚拟化、半虚拟化、OS虚拟化和硬件虚拟化,企业可根据自身需求,选择合适的虚拟化方案,实现资源的最大化利用和业务的高效运行。

黑狐家游戏

发表评论

最新文章